Question to all you people in the guild:

When you're writing a short story/novel etc what is your favourite part to write? and also Why?


Give me imput....


I personally enjoy writing the descriptions of people and places. Although, it's always fun when you have a good introduction. I guess I like these parts because it allows me to go free-range with my thoughts. It's probably also the reason I detest writing about that lull between action bits in the story, and about fighting. There are only so many ways to say: "And she punched him, and he fell down."
